Text For Citation: 02 Item/Group: 001A Hazard:
29 CFR 1910.1000(a)(2): Other substances -- 8-hour Time Weighted Averages. An employee's exposure to any substance in Table Z-1, the exposure limit of which is not preceded by a "C", shall not exceed the 8-hour Time Weighted Average given for that substance any 8-hour work shift of a 40-hour work week. a) On January 9, 2020, an employee grinding in the finishing department was exposed to an 8 hour time-weighted average of 28.42 milligrams per cubic meter of air of particulate not otherwise regulated (PNOR) as total dust was 1.89 times the permissible exposure limit. b) On January 9, 2020, an employee grinding in the finishing department was exposed to an 8 hour time-weighted average of 35.73 milligrams per cubic meter of air of particulate not otherwise regulated (PNOR) as total dust was 2.38 times the permissible exposure limit. c) On January 9, 2020, an employee sanding and buffing in the finishing department was exposed to an 8 hour time-weighted average of 54.40 milligrams per cubic meter of air of particulate not otherwise regulated (PNOR) as total dust was 3.63 times the permissible exposure limit. d) On January 9, 2020, an employee sanding and buffing in the finishing department was exposed to an 8 hour time-weighted average of 53.50 milligrams per cubic meter of air of particulate not otherwise regulated (PNOR) as total dust was 3.57 times the permissible exposure limit. e) On January 9, 2020, an employee sanding and buffing in the finishing department was exposed to an 8 hour time-weighted average of 16.92 milligrams per cubic meter of air of particulate not otherwise regulated (PNOR) as total dust was 1.13 times the permissible exposure limit. The Custom Cast MarbleWorks, Inc. was previously cited for a violation of this occupational safety and health standard or its equivalent standard 29 CFR 1910.1000(a)(2), which was contained in OSHA inspection number 1292724, citation number 2, item number 3 and was affirmed as a final order on April 16, 2018, with respect to a workplace located at 3154 Exon Ave., Cincinnati, OH 45241.
